
Shubman Gill, the captain of the Gujarat Titans, will play against the Delhi Capitals in the IPL 2026 match in Delhi on Wednesday after recovering from the muscle spasm that kept him out of the previous game.
The GT captain has been deemed fit to play, according to Gill’s opening partner Sai Sudharsan.
The Gujarat Titans will be hoping that Gill’s comeback will give them the boost they need to recover after two consecutive IPL 2026 losses. They must contend with the formidable Delhi Capitals, who have won two straight games to start the season.
“He is absolutely fine and will play,” PTI quoted Sudharsan as saying on the eve of the game, on Tuesday.
The Titans are considered a top heavy hitting team. After Sudharsan laid the platform with a fiery start, the middle order in the previous game was unable to complete the task. The squad has a strong belief in the middle order, which consists of Glenn Phillips and Washington Sundar, according to the left-hander.
“If someone from the top three batters plays longer, it’s always a great thing for the team. We believe in our middle order. This is the team which played last year and we qualified. So it’s just two games and I and the whole team believes that our middle order will win games,” he said.
Given the current state of T20 cricket, Sudharsan believes that a batter must evolve every six months. Over the previous two seasons, he has been one of the IPL’s most prolific run scorers.
“Definitely as the sport is evolving and the T20 batting is getting greater every season or even every five, six months. It’s very important for me to learn from it and be versatile enough to have that in my kitty and equip myself with that.”
On preparation for IPL 2026, he added: “Nothing in particular but the biggest awareness I had was if we are going to chase something really big, how are we going to approach the innings. So just awareness point and mindset point and what decisions we can take. I was working on that before the tournament.
“And having your mind sorted is the biggest thing. I put a lot of time on that. I do yoga and I do a lot of meditation, visualization to keep myself mentally fit,” added Sudharsan.
